City of Greenwitch. Located in Connecticut.

Greenwitch is the last beacon of civilization on the edge of a vast wilderness in the province of Connecticut.

The heart of the town’s social scene is the TGIF (The Green-Dragon Inn on F Street), home to a ragtag collection of local adventurers, who often unite at the Inn before adventuring forth into the wildlands to find fame and fortune.

There’s also a volunteer fire department…


Dave's Sandbox JDJenks